Using the idler pulley to tension the belt.

Using the deck lift handle, raise the deck to the position that provides the most horizontal run of the belt between the deck idler pulleys and the PTO pulley on the bottom of the engine.

Install the belt in the PTO pulley on the bottom of the engine.

Route the backside of the belt around the fixed idler pulley of the deck. Refer to Figure 7-3.

Working from the middle of the tractor, pivot the idler bracket/movable pulley rearward against the spring tension and slide the backside of the belt onto the movable idler pulley. Refer to Figure 7-3.

Rolling the belt into the PTO pulley.

Using the deck lift handle, raise the deck to the position that provides the most horizontal run of the belt between the deck idler pulleys and the PTO pulley on the bottom of the engine.

Make certain the belt is in the spindle pulleys of the deck, and that the backside of the belt is against both the fixed and movable idler pulleys. Refer to Figure 7-3.

Sitting behind the tractor, facing forward, make certain the belt is not twisted; then reach beneath the tractor to grasp the belt and pull it toward the PTO pulley.

warning!: Use caution to prevent pinching your fingers when rolling the belt onto the PTO pulley.

Pull the right side of the belt rearward and place the narrow V side of the belt into the PTO pulley. See Figure 7-5.

While holding the belt and pulley together, rotate the pulley to the left (See Figure 7-5). Continue holding and rotating the pulley and belt until the belt is fully rolled into the PTO pulley.

Replacing the Deck Drive Belt

Remove the deck from beneath the tractor, (refer to Deck Removal on page 26).

Remove the hex tapping screws securing the belt covers to the deck and remove the belt from the spindle pulleys. Refer to Figure 7-6.

Install the new belt around the spindle pulleys as shown in Figure 7-6 and reinstall the belt covers.

Route the belt rearward between the two idler pulleys and reinstall the deck following the instructions in Deck Installation on page 27.

RZT specifications

The Troy-Bilt RZT is a formidable lawn mower that brings a blend of efficiency, performance, and user-friendly features to the forefront of lawn care. Designed for homeowners who demand both power and precision, the RZT series offers a riding mower experience unlike any other.

One of the standout features of the Troy-Bilt RZT is its innovative Zero Turn Technology, which enables exceptional maneuverability. This technology allows users to make sharp turns and navigate around obstacles with ease, ensuring precise mowing in tight spaces. The dual lever steering system enhances control, allowing for quick direction changes and saving time on larger properties.

The engine options available with the RZT series range from powerful V-twin engines to reliable OHV engines, providing homeowners with choices that cater to their specific mowing requirements. These engines ensure robust performance, delivering the horsepower needed to tackle even the toughest grass and terrain.

The RZT models come equipped with reinforced deck materials that result in superior durability. The cutting deck typically ranges from 42 to 54 inches, allowing users to cover more ground in less time while achieving a clean, professional cut. Additionally, the adjustable cutting height feature provides versatility, enabling users to customize their mowing height based on grass type and conditions.
